Here's two that were fished out of the bottom of the river today. 450DB on its way from Boston to FL ran aground. Mechanic working on them said they are design to shear off and you just bolt them back on. Got some prop damage to deal with, though.
Wonder if they are designed kind of like a commercial turbofan engine mount so that if they shear off they are meant to not cause further damage IE hitting the wing leading edges, or in this case, not thwacking into the bottom of the hull with enough force to hole it?
